How to file dependent on W4

My husband and I file jointly on our taxes. My husband has claimed our 1 child on his W4 as he has the larger income. Is this the best way to go about it? Should he claim any future children on his W4 as well or should I?

The IRS revised the Form W-4 to remove allowances for dependents.  It now includes steps to account for dependents, other income, and deductions directly.  If your husband earns most of the income, it does make sense for him to account for your dependents on his W-4.

 

Since you both apparently work, you might want to use the Tax Withholding Estimator on the IRS website to help you determine what you and your husband should each reflect on your Forms W-4 to avoid an underpayment.
